Helical Piers Installation in Greenville, SC
Helical piers installation is a foundation support method used to stabilize and lift structures on properties with challenging soil conditions or uneven terrain. This service is commonly requested for projects such as home additions, deck supports, porch repairs, or foundation stabilization. Property owners typically want to understand how helical piers can provide a solid, long-lasting foundation solution, especially in areas where soil shifting or poor load-bearing capacity has caused structural issues.
Before requesting helical piers installation, homeowners should consider factors like the type of structure needing support, the soil conditions on the property, and any existing foundation concerns. It is also helpful to know the approximate load requirements and whether the project involves lifting or stabilization. Clear communication about these details can help ensure the appropriate type and size of piers are used to support the specific needs of the property.

Helical Piers Installation Questions
What are helical piers used for? Helical piers provide stable support for structures like decks, porches, and additions on various soil types in Greenville area properties.
How does the installation process work? Helical piers are screwed into the ground using specialized equipment, creating a secure foundation without extensive excavation.
Are helical piers suitable for all soil conditions? They are effective in a wide range of soils, including clay, silt, and loose or sandy ground common in the region.
What types of projects benefit from helical piers? They are ideal for foundation repairs, new construction, and elevating existing structures on uneven or unstable ground.
